Types of Observation
• Participant observation
• Non-participant observation
• Structured observation
• Unstructured observation

• In Participant Observation pattern, the observer
observes in his own way and becomes the
member of the group which he wants to observe.
In it, he gathers first hand information from the
group which otherwise is not possible to collect
from outside.
• On the other hand, in non-participant
observation, the observer view the behavior of
the group or an individual from outside only.

• Structured observation is pre-planned, that
means observer has already decided what,
when and how to observe the group or an
individual. This is under his control.
• On the contrary, unstructured observation
pattern involves the observer’s involvement in
a natural way i.e. he has not planned and the
situation in uncontrolled and can change any
moment.

MERITS OF OBSERVATION
• Helpful in understanding the behaviour of
those who can not read, write or speak.
• Behaviour of children can be effectively
analyzed through observation.

DEMERITS OF OBSERVATION
• Difficult to establish validity
• Subjectivity.
• Certain situations are not allowed to observe.
• Lack of agreement among the observers.
• Costly and Slow process.
